Listeners may be familiar with Austrian duo, Omido from their 2020 debut EP ‘Love, Sex, Drama,’ and popular single, “LSD.” This year, co-founder Jan Engelmaier has decided to continue the project as a solo artist.
In his latest release, “Me & My Demons” Omido continues to develop his signature electronic and rock blend.
To compliment the guitar riffs and bass rich melody, Omido enlisted the help of Silent Child for his songwriting and vocals. Child’s raw lyrics delve into “the unhealthy habits that I have in order to cope with pain. I fuel the bad habits so much that me and my demons are best friends,” Child says.
